What Is Streaming Data Analytics in Big Data?
In today’s data-driven world, streaming data analytics for big data plays a critical role in processing and analyzing massive data streams as they occur. Unlike batch processing, which handles data in chunks after it’s stored, streaming analytics processes data in motion, enabling organizations to derive real-time intelligence and immediate insights. This allows businesses to respond instantly to trends, threats, or opportunities.
Streaming data analytics involves:
- Continuously ingesting data as it arrives
- Processing and analyzing the data instantly
- Delivering actionable insights or triggering real-time responses
This approach is essential for industries where timely information is key, such as finance, telecom, and IoT-driven manufacturing.
Streaming Data vs Batch Processing: What’s the Difference?
Organizations can process data in two ways: batch processing or streaming data. Both handle large data volumes but serve different purposes and architectures. Understanding these differences is essential when designing the right big data strategy.
Enterprises often use a hybrid approach, combining batch processing for deep historical analytics with streaming for immediate insights, to enhance their big data capabilities.
Industry Example Use Cases:
- Finance: Real-time fraud detection with AI vs. batch-based risk reports
- Telecommunications: Live network monitoring vs. monthly usage reporting
Aspect | Batch Processing | Streaming Data Analytics |
Data Handling | Processes data in large chunks | Processes data continuously in real-time |
Latency | Minutes to hours | Milliseconds to seconds |
Use Cases | Reporting, historical analysis | Real-time alerts, monitoring, automation |
Examples | Monthly sales reports | Fraud detection, live traffic updates |
Top Sources of Streaming Data in Modern Enterprises
Organizations rely on various real-time data streams to fuel AI analytics and business intelligence.
Event Streams
Generated from application logs, APIs, and user interactions (clicks, swipes, etc.), event streams enable platforms to deliver personalized customer experiences in real time.
Real-Time Transaction Data
Includes continuous digital payment flows, e-commerce checkouts, and mobile wallet data, ideal for fraud prevention, instant recommendations, and financial AI applications.
IoT and Sensor Streams
From smart factories to autonomous vehicles, IoT analytics relies on streaming sensor data for real-time system optimization and predictive maintenance.
AI-Powered Use Cases for Streaming Data Analytics
Streaming analytics, when combined with AI and machine learning, enables businesses to act on data as it happens, improving decision-making, automation, and customer experiences.
High-Impact Use Cases:
- AI in Financial Services: Real-time credit scoring, fraud detection, and automated trading
- Retail & eCommerce: Dynamic pricing, AI product recommendations, real-time inventory optimization
- Logistics & Supply Chain: Live shipment tracking, route optimization using AI, predictive delivery
- Cybersecurity & Threat Detection: AI-based behavioral monitoring and instant threat alerts
- Telecommunications: Real-time network fault detection, dynamic traffic management, customer experience monitoring, fraud prevention, and more
Streaming Data Common Challenges
While streaming data analytics offers great benefits, organizations can face technical and strategic challenges. Some common challenges include:
- Managing high-throughput, low-latency systems
- Ensuring data quality and consistency across fast-moving pipelines
- Building scalable and fault-tolerant infrastructure
- Implementing data governance to ensure compliance with regulations like GDPR and CCPA when handling sensitive streaming data.
- Integrating AI models into real-time workflows
Overcoming these challenges often requires advanced platforms, cloud services, and teams with experience in big data engineering, AI model deployment, and streaming architectures.
Streaming Data Architecture with Neural Technologies
Handling millions of events per second demands a robust architecture optimized for speed and scale. Neural Technologies delivers intelligent streaming data analytics solutions designed to empower organizations to:
- Seamlessly ingest and unify massive volumes of real-time data from diverse sources, ensuring high throughput and low latency
- Leverage advanced AI and machine learning algorithms to analyze streaming data instantly, enabling predictive and prescriptive insights
- Generate real-time, actionable alerts and business intelligence that drive rapid decision-making and operational responsiveness
- Integrate streaming analytics effortlessly with existing big data platforms and data warehouses, creating a unified ecosystem for end-to-end data management and analytics
Reach out to us today to learn how we help businesses unlock real-time value from streaming data and AI.
Frequently Asked Questions (FAQs)